Output 2eb13ba339392d469a865516a9aef9cd42d1db8e4024ea594ba3715dd9289f88:1

value
969661260
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3222955acb4541bc468114b86aaf67d60bbcd4d9 OP_EQUAL
address
2MwpKCmovz8TWetmHDA8ZHyCn2Q4mmrVRG6
transaction
2eb13ba339392d469a865516a9aef9cd42d1db8e4024ea594ba3715dd9289f88
confirmations
83364
spent
true